Talks will get underway today in an effort to resolve a dispute which is holding up work on the construction of the Enniscorthy bypass.
Residents and landowners in the Asquintan area of Enniscorthy staged a day long protest yesterday over issues they say are not addressed by BAM the construction company. 20th of February is the deadline for the talks with local councillor Kathleen Codd-Nolan saying she was confident that the issues would be resolved by then.
